Output 8efa6a7fe32e141f5f534bcc21353d9fd10dfb5841feec765d6d26c06c9f45ea:0

value
51829581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82069ca009e4e4f0444c81ce22a7a53092387d4f OP_EQUAL
address
3DYXgsvZTAcquaBEA16RZR5pFUdusmjG9Z
transaction
8efa6a7fe32e141f5f534bcc21353d9fd10dfb5841feec765d6d26c06c9f45ea
spent
true